What Are Feature-Rich Slots?
Feature-rich slots are online slot games designed with advanced mechanics and additional gameplay elements beyond basic spinning reels. These can include:
Bonus Rounds: Mini-games triggered by specific symbol combinations, offering extra rewards.
Free Spins: Rounds where players spin without wagering additional funds.
Multipliers: Features that boost winnings by a set factor.
Cascading Reels: Winning symbols disappear, allowing new ones to drop in for potential consecutive wins.
Wilds and Scatters: Special symbols that enhance winning chances or unlock bonuses.

The Downsides of Feature-Rich Slots
1. Complexity Can Overwhelm
For new or casual players, the multitude of features can be confusing. Understanding how to trigger bonuses or navigate mini-games may require a learning curve, potentially deterring those who prefer straightforward gameplay.
2. Higher Volatility
Feature-rich slots often have higher volatility, meaning wins may be less frequent but larger when they occur. While this suits high-risk players, it can frustrate those with smaller budgets who prefer consistent, smaller payouts.
3. Increased Costs
Some features, like bonus buy options, allow players to pay for instant access to bonus rounds. While tempting, this can quickly drain bankrolls, especially if the bonus doesn’t yield significant returns. Players must exercise caution to avoid overspending.
4. Distraction from Core Gameplay
The abundance of features can sometimes overshadow the core slot experience. Players may focus more on unlocking bonuses than enjoying the base game, which can feel underwhelming if features are hard to trigger.
